Equipment and Feeding for Rabbits:

The simplest and easiest necessity for all animals. Water needs to be given to small animals in a bottle that allows them to access it. There is a common design of a water bottle that enables the small animal to lick and release water via a metal ball mechanism.

  • Hay – and lots of it!

The rabbit’s digestive system is complex. It requires constant movement to prevent blockages within the gut. Hay plays a huge part is keeping a rabbit healthy. It is said that a rabbits diet should consist of 80-90% hay.   • Pellet based dried food

Although your rabbit’s diet should consist of 80-90% hay, it is important that you mix it up a bit to keep your rabbit entertained. Alongside the hay, there should be a selection of dried pellet based food. The brand we use in-store is Harringtons Optimum Rabbit Nuggets. Each nugget contains all the nutrition a rabbit needs for a healthy diet.
